Armchair Exercise Takes Centre Stage at Melbourne House!
At Melbourne House Care Home, embracing the power of exercise during an armchair exercise session is all part of the routine.
Everyone was charged with excitement and determination as they were about to embark on a new journey to better health, strength and flexibility.
Alicja Mensah, Manager at Melbourne House. “Gentle exercise is something everyone enjoys; it isn’t too strenuous, and everyone can participate. We get started with a few shoulder rolls and then we’re ready for the rest.”
In a group, residents mirror the instructor with movements such as shoulder lifting and rolling, dropping in synchronised harmony where age is no barrier to taking part.
More than just exercise, this session is about building camaraderie, a shared joy and a talking point for everyone to focus on.
